
Arrows fitted with "foam" instead of "points" are becoming a catalyst for popularizing archery.
According to the Korea Archery Association on the 3rd, 109 elementary, middle, and high schools nationwide registered archery as a school sports club activity last year, surpassing 100 for the first time. The figure is expected to remain above 100 this year as well.
Archery is not yet an official school sports club event, but at the current pace, its prospects are bright. The basic requirement is maintaining registration with the National Education Information System (NEIS) at more than 100 schools nationwide for two years, after which final adoption follows deliberation by a committee of supervisors from metropolitan and provincial offices of education.
A school sports club refers to a sports club activity in which students from second grade of elementary school through third grade of high school voluntarily participate within school under the School Physical Education Promotion Act. It is separate from the training of athletes on sports teams. Students choose their preferred event and use time after school, during lunch, or during creative experiential activity periods.
While soccer, basketball, and badminton are actively run as official events, archery is expected to join their ranks soon.


The "safe foam arrow" has played a major role in expanding the base of archery. Archery is one of Korea's flagship medal-producing events, having won 50 medals including 32 golds at past Olympics, but the reality was that its international competition results did not translate into the popularization of the sport.
The mood has been changing since the development of the foam arrow in 2022. After identifying that the reason people in the field hesitated to try archery was parents' worries about the sharp points of arrows, the Archery Association developed a school sports club bow that replaced the point with foam, a foam rubber. The bow is also made of wood, making it light and easy to handle. The distance from the shooting line to the target is 7 meters.
Holes were made in the target. By hollowing out the 10-point and 9-point concentric circles and adopting a simple rule in which an arrow passing through the hole scores 1 point and one that does not scores 0, competition situations can be easily grasped. The net behind the target is a modified golf practice net.
The response has been enthusiastic. Hyundai Mobis has held school sports club archery tournaments for elementary and middle school divisions twice a year since 2022, and their popularity has grown each time. The tournament held this month at Namseoul University in Cheonan, South Chungcheong Province, drew about 300 students from 15 schools. Hyundai Mobis has taken the lead in promoting foam arrows by supplying equipment to middle schools nationwide, as well as through training for instructors and distribution of digital teaching materials.
"Retired athletes who were international competition medalists are also helping spread archery as a school sports club by serving as class instructors in the field," an Archery Association official said. "Above all, it is encouraging that students perceive archery as an event that is not difficult and find it enjoyable. We plan to flexibly optimize the rules and equipment by actively reflecting feedback from the field."
